Show THE SENTINEL Thursday, July 21, 1983 ... In Jordan River Temple Paae 4 Midvale couple said vows Kimberly Ann O'Neill and Roger G. Irish were married July 14 in the Jordan River Temple with Elder Bawden officiating. The groom's parents, Mr and Mrs Glen Irish, Midvale, honored the couple at a luncheon at the They were further honored July 15 at a reception at the Midvale third and fourth ward. The bride's parents, Mr and Mrs Chuck-A-Ram- Bruce K. Reid, Midvale, were the hosts. bridal attendants The were Karalee Buford and Rebecca and Sarah Irish. The groom's best man was Thomas Strottner. Patty Turley was at the guest book. The newlyweds are both graduates of Hillcrest High School. The bride has attended Snow College. Formal wedding invitations are usually printed with raised lettering in black on white or Ivory stock. Less formal Invitations may be printed on pastel paper.
